(54) УСТРОЙСТВО ДЛЯ СЧЕТА ИМПУЛЬСОВ
название | год | авторы | номер документа |
---|---|---|---|
УСТРОЙСТВО ДЛЯ СЧЕТА ИМПУЛЬСОВ | 1995 |
|
RU2106744C1 |
УСТРОЙСТВО ДЛЯ СЧЕТА ИМПУЛЬСОВ | 1993 |
|
RU2065250C1 |
УСТРОЙСТВО ДЛЯ СЧЕТА ИМПУЛЬСОВ | 1997 |
|
RU2151463C1 |
Преобразователь код-временной интервал | 1979 |
|
SU822348A1 |
Цифровой измеритель временныхиНТЕРВАлОВ | 1979 |
|
SU828171A1 |
Устройство для вычисления квадратногоКОРНя | 1979 |
|
SU809172A1 |
Цифровое измерительное устройство для обработки сигналов частотных датчиков | 1989 |
|
SU1659891A1 |
Многоканальное устройство дляРЕшЕНия СиСТЕМ лиНЕйНыХ АлгЕбРАичЕС-КиХ уРАВНЕНий | 1978 |
|
SU807318A1 |
Устройство для интегрированияпиКООбРАзНыХ фуНКций | 1978 |
|
SU813453A1 |
СПОСОБ ЦИФРОВОЙ ОБРАБОТКИ СИГНАЛОВ И УСТРОЙСТВО ДЛЯ ЕГО ОСУЩЕСТВЛЕНИЯ | 2000 |
|
RU2163391C1 |
Изобретение относится, к импульсно технике, а именно к счетчикам элект рических импульсов, и может быть использовано в преобразователях коданалог, в устройствах отсчета и регистрации числа импульсов, в устройствах программно-временного управ ления и т.д. Известно устройство для счета импульсов, содержащее триггеры и логические элементы l. Недостатком из вестного устройства является относительно низкая помехоустойчивость. Известен счетчик импульсов, содержащий входную шину, основные триггеры, нуль-орган, элементы совпадеНИН, дополнительный триггер, элемент НЕТ и реверсивный счетчик, вкодная шина соединена со входом первого триггера через первый элемент совпадения со входом второго триггера через второй элемент совпадения и через элемент НЕТ, вторые входы элемен тов совпадения соединены соответстве но с инверсным и нулевым выходами до полнительного триггера, выход элемен а НЕТ соединен со входом вычитания версивного счетчика, вход сложения которого через третий элемент совпадения соединен со входной шиной, нулевой вход дополнительного триггера соединен с выходом нуль-органа, вход которого соединен с выходом реверсивного счетчика, вход блокировки которого соединен с управляющим входом элемента НЕТ, со вторым входом третьего элемента совпадения и с нулевые выходом дополнительного триггера 2. Недостатком известного устройства является возможность появления сбоев как в основном, так и в реверсивном счетчиках за счет внешних помех, что приводит к любой, сколь угодно большой ошибке; сч-эта. Цель изобретения - повышение помехоустойчивости устройства для: счета импульсов. Для достижения поетавленной цели В устройство для счета импульсов, содержащее входную шину, основной счетчик, нуль-орган, два элемента совпадения и дополнительный триггер, введены регистр.памяти, комбинацион т ный сумматор, блок фиксации- изменения кода, два элемента задержки, две группы вентильных элементов, . элемент НЕ и элемент ИЛИ, выходы основного счетчика соединены со вхрдами блока фиксации изменения кода, со йходами первой группы вентильных элементов и с первыми входами комбинационного сумматора, вторые входы которого соединены со входами второй группы вентильных элементов ис выходами регистра памяти, вх.оды которого соединены с выходами первой группы вентильных элементов, установочные входы основного счетчика соединены .с выходами второй группы вентильных элементов, выход комбинационного сумматора через нуль-орга соединен со входом элемента НЕ и с первым входом первого элемента совпадения, выход которого соединен с управляющим входом первой группы вентильных элементов и с первым входом элемента ИЛИ, второй вход которого соединен с управляющим входом второй группы, вентильных элементов и с выходом второго элемента совпадени первый вход которого соединен с выходом элемента НЕ, второй вход - со вторым входом первого элемента совпадения и с выходом первого элемента задержки, третьи входы первого и второго элементов совпадения соединены с- выходом дополнительного триггера, вход установки в единицу которого соеди ен со входом первого элемента задержки и с выходом блока фик сации изменения кода, вход установки в ноль дополнительного триггера соединен с выходом второго элемента задержки, вход которого соединен с выходом элемента ИЛИ, входная шина соединена с тактовым входом основного счетчика.
На фиг,11 представлена блок-схема устройства для счета импульсов; на фиг. 2 - функциональная -схема блока фиксации изменения кода.
Устройство содержит основной счетчик 1, группу 2 вентильных элементов, регистра памяти 3, комбинационный сумматор 4, блок 5 фиксации изменения кода, элемент задержки б, элементы совпадения 7 и 8, дополнительный триггер 9, элемент ИЛИ 10, группу 11 вентильных элементов, нульорган 12, элемент НЕ 13, элемент .задержки 14 и входную шину 15 (фиг.1), дифференцирующие элементы 1 - 16s4 и элемент ИЛИ 17 (фиг.2).
Выходы основного счетчика 1 соединены со входами группы 2 вентильных элементов, со входами блока 5 фиксации изменения кода и первыми входами комбинационного сумматора 4, вторые входы которого соединены с выходами регистра памяти 3 и со входами группы 11 вентильных элементов, выходы которых соединены с установочными входами основного счетчика 1, тактовый вход которого соединен со входной шиной 15, выход комбинационного сумматора 4 соединен через нуль-орган 12 со входом
элемента НЕ 13 и с первым входом элемента совпадения 7, второй вход которого соединен с выходом элемента задержки 6 и первым входом э : мента совпадения 8, второй вход которого соединен с выходом элемента НЕ 13, а третий вход - с выходом дополнительного триггера 9 и с третьим входом элемента совпадения 7, выход которого соединен с управляющим вход дом группы 2 вентильных элементов и с первым входом элемента ИЛИ 10, второй вход Которого соединен с управляющим входом группы 11 вентильныз элементов и с выходом элемента совпадения 8, выход элемента ИЛИ 10 соединенчерез элемент задержки 14 со входом установки в ноль дополнительного триггера 9, вход установки в единицу которого соединен со .входом элемента задержки бис выходом блока 5 фиксации изменения кода. Выходы дифференцирующих элементов 16s4 соединены со входами элемента ИЛИ 17 (фиг.2). Входы дифференцирующих элементов - и выход элемента ИЛИ 17 являются соответственно входами и выходом блока 5 фиксации изменения кода.
Устройство работает следующим образом.
В исходном состоянии группы вентильных элементов .2 и 11 заперты, дополнительный триггер 9 находится в нулевом состоянии. В основном счетчике 1 и регистре 3 памяти записаны одинаковые.коды.
С поступлением со входной шины 15 на счетный вход основного счетчика 1 очередного считаемого сигнала счетчик изменяет свое состояние и его код (при условии нормальной бессбойной работы) изменяется на единицу. При этом изменение кода вызывает изменение, потенциалов на выходах одног или нескольких разрядов счетчика. Эт изменения потенциалов дифференцируют в соответствующих дифференцирующих элементах - и через элемент ИЛИ 17 поступают на выход блока 5 фиксации изменения кода, на вход элемента 6 задержки и на вход установки в единицу дополнительного триггера 9. Триггер переходит в единичное состояние и на одних из входов элементов совпадений 7 и 8 появляется разрешающий потенциал. В первом элементе б задержки сигнал задерживается на время, необходимое для срабатывания триггера 9, после чего в виде разрешающего потенциала появляется на вторых входах элементов совпадений 7 и 8.
На сумматор 4 подаются прямой код с разрядов основного счетчика 1 и обратный код с разрядов регистра 3 памяти. Прк такой подаче сигналов возможны два варианта выходного кода сумматора. Если код
счетчика на единицу больше кода в регистре памяти, то на всех выходах разрядов сумматора имеются нули. Ис ключение составляет выход п +1 разряда, на котором имеется единица, но этот выход сумматора не используется (п - число разрядов в основном счетчике 1) и в регистре 3 памяти). Если коды основного счетчика и регистра памяти отличаются на любо другое число, то на выходе одного из п разрядов сумматора устанавливается единичный потенциал.
При нормальной работе под воздействием каждого счетного импульса основной счетчик 1 увеличивает свой код на единицу. В результате этого на выходах сумматора 4 потенциалы отсутствуют, на выходе нуль-органа 12 появляется сигнал единица, который проходит через элемент совпадений 7 на управляющий вход группы вентильных элементов 2, открывает ее,, и измененный код из основного счетчика 1 записывается в. регистр
3памяти. После .этого коды основног счетчика и регистра памяти вновь окзываются одинаковыми. Для возвращения устройства в исходное состояние сигнал перезаписи кода с выхода элемента совпадений 7 через элемент ИЛИ 10 и второй элемент задержки
14 поступает на вход установки нуля дополнительного триггера 9, который под его воздействием возвращается . в исходное (нулевое) состояние.
Если из-за помехи основной счетчик 1 изменяет свое состояние, а при этом код в нем изменяется, как правило, -более чем на единицу, то н некоторых выходах разрядов сумматор
4присутствуют единичные потенциалы При этом на выходе нуль-органа 12 сигнал имеет уровень нуля, но зато на выходе элемента НЕ 13 устанавливается единичный потенциал. После поступления сигналов на второй и третий входы элемента совпадений 8 он проходит на управляющий вход группы вентильных элементов 11, открывает ее, и код из регистра 3 памяти поступает на установочные входы основного счетчика 1, восстанавливая тем код, который
был изменен помехой.
Поскольку восстановление кода основного счетчика 1 сопровождается изменением потенциалов на выходе некоторых его разрядов, то на выходе блока 5 фиксации изменения кода появляется дополнительный сигнал, который не должен вызвать какое-либо изменение состояния основного счетчика 1 и регистра 3 памяти. Это достигается тем, что время задержки элемента задержки 14 выбрано больше суммы времени задержки элемента задержки 6 и времени переходных процессов во всех остальных блоках устройства. Таким образом, задержанный импульс перезаписи из регистра 3 памяти в основной счетчик 1 поступает на вход .установки нуля дополнительного триггера 9 и переводит его в J исходное нулевое состояние, запрещающее прохождение сигналов с элементов совпсшений 7 и 8 на группы вентильных элементов 2 и 11.
Благодаря автоматическо.й коррекции сбоев существенно повышается точность счета. Использование предлагаемого устройства для счета импульсов в преобразователях код-аналог, например, в цифровых измерительных приборах в условиях сильных индустриальных и природных помех (например-, в цеховых и полевых условиях), значительно уменьшает вероятность неверных измерений, а значит повышает их точность. Кроме того, применение предлагаемого устройства в
различны} программных задающих устройствах, например, работающих в реальном масштабе времени, для систем автоматического регулирования
5 дает возможность существенно увеличить точность и надежность устройства за счет отсутствия сбоев в программно-временных задающих устройствах.
30
Формула изобретения
Устройство для счета импульсов, содержащее входную шину, основной
5 счетчик, н,уль-орган, два элемента, совпадения и дополнительный триггер, отличающееся тем, что, с целью повышения помехоустойчивости, в него введены регистр памяти, комбинационный сумматор, блок фиксации изменения кода, два элемента задержки, две группы вентильных элементов, элемент НЕ и элемент ИЛИ, выходы основного счетчика соединены, со вхоf дами блока фиксации изменения кода, со входами первой группы вентильных эле лентов и с первыми входами комбинационного сумматора, вторые входы которого соединены со входами втол рой группы вентильных элементов и с выходами регистра памяти, входы которого соединены с выходами первой группы вентильных элементов, установочные входы основного счетчика соединены с выходами второй группы
5 вентильных элементов, выход комбинационного, сумматора через нульорган соединен со входом элемента НЕ и с перв.ым .входом первого элемента совпадения, выход которого соеди0 йен с управляющим входом -первой
группы вентильных элементов и с первым входом элемента ИЛИ, второй вход которого соединен с управляющим входом второй группы вентильных элементов и с выходом второго элемента сов-J f,( .,t ; ,, ,., t,- падения, первый вход которого соединен с выходом элемента НЕ, второй вход - со вторым входом первого элемента совпадения и с выходом первого элемента задержки, третьи входы первого -и второго элементов совпадения соединены с выходом дополнительного триггера, вход установки в единицу которого соединен со входом первого элемента задержки и с вьлходом блока фиксации изменения кода,, вход установки в ноль дополнительного тригге-78 pa соединен с выходом второго элемента задержки, вход которого соединен с выходом элемента ИЛИ, входная шина соединена с тактовым входом основного счетчика. Источники информации, принятые во внимание при экспертизе 1.Авторское свидетельство СССР № 463235, кл. Н 03 К 29/00, 1974. 2.Авторское свидетельство СССР № 307524, кл. Н 03 К 23./00, 1970 (прототип) .
Авторы
Даты
1981-01-15—Публикация
1979-02-28—Подача